On 12/07/2012 12:25 PM, Serge Hallyn wrote: > Quoting Stéphane Graber (stgra...@ubuntu.com): > ... >> - get_version() (not container specific) >> - get_lxc_path() (not container specific) >> Returns the storage path for the containers. >> Defaults to LXCPATH. >> - set_lxc_path(path) (not container specific) >> >> >> Looking at my todolist for this cycle, the highest priority ones for me >> would be: >> 1) get_lxc_path() >> 2) set_lxc_path() >> 3) get_cgroup_item() >> 4) set_cgroup_item() > > How would set_lxc_path() work? Would all the lxc code be switched to > check /etc/default/lxc.conf for the value, and autoconf would only fill > in the value in that file?
So I think we should split the implementation in two: 1) Stop hardcoding LXCPATH in all the C code, instead make it default to LXCPATH and overrideable by the set_lxc_path() call. 2) Discuss implementing a system wide, not container specific, lxc configuration file to be used by all distros in a format that's easily parsable. Implementing 1) will make it easy for individual commands like lxc-list to implement an extra argument letting the user override the lookup path. It'll also make it much easier to deal with lxc being run as a user at some point in the future. Obviously, once we have that, some people will want to change the default lookup location in one place and have all the commands use that path. That's where we need 2) so that we can store that kind of settings in a way that's not distro-specific and have all the tools in all the different languages to parse that file. > -serge > -- Stéphane Graber Ubuntu developer http://www.ubuntu.com
